Paul Langis, DC, offers a diverse and comprehensive range of chiropractic services, reflecting his holistic and patient-centered approach to care. Dr. Langis combines traditional chiropractic techniques with advanced soft tissue therapies and a strong background in exercise science, ensuring a well-rounded and effective treatment plan for each individual. His commitment to addressing the root causes of discomfort allows for more lasting results and improved overall well-being.
- Diversified Chiropractic Manipulative Therapy (CMT): Utilizing various hands-on techniques to restore proper alignment and motion to the spine, reducing nerve interference and promoting the body's natural healing.
- Webster Technique: A specialized chiropractic analysis and adjustment system, particularly beneficial for pregnant individuals, aimed at optimizing pelvic function.
- Myofascial Release: Techniques to address tightness and restrictions in the fascia (connective tissue) and muscles, improving flexibility, reducing pain, and enhancing range of motion.
- Manual & Instrument-Assisted Adjustments: Employing both traditional manual adjustments and mechanical instrument-assisted techniques (such as drop table and pelvic blocking) to suit individual patient needs and preferences.
- Sports & Youth Conditioning: Leveraging his certifications as a NASM-Certified Personal Trainer and IYCA Youth Conditioning Specialist to provide guidance on exercise, injury prevention, and performance enhancement for athletes of all ages.
- Soft Tissue Therapies: Including advanced modalities like myofascial decompression and Kinesio-taping, which aid in recovery, reduce swelling, and support injured tissues.
- Pain Management: Addressing a wide array of pain conditions, including back pain, neck pain, headaches, and joint discomfort, by focusing on restoring proper biomechanics and nerve function.
- Holistic Chiropractic Care: An overarching philosophy that considers the entire individual – not just symptoms – to design treatment plans that support long-term wellness and address underlying imbalances.
- Patient-Centered Treatment Plans: Designing individualized strategies to uncover the root causes of discomfort and support each patient's journey towards optimal health.
- Care for Underserved Communities: Dr. Langis has a history of providing chiropractic care to underserved communities, demonstrating his commitment to making wellness accessible to a broader population, including patients ranging from age four to ninety.

- Highly Educated Practitioner: Dr. Paul Langis earned his Doctorate of Chiropractic with honors from Southern California University of Health Sciences and holds a Bachelor of Science in Exercise Science from Adelphi University. This strong academic foundation underpins his comprehensive approach.
- Specialized Certifications: He is certified in the Webster Technique, indicating expertise in a gentle and specific chiropractic analysis often used for pregnant individuals. His training also includes various soft tissue therapies.
- Expertise in Exercise and Conditioning: As a NASM-Certified Personal Trainer and IYCA Youth Conditioning Specialist, Dr. Langis brings a unique understanding of movement, strength, and injury prevention, which is invaluable for active New Yorkers.
- Holistic and Patient-Centered Approach: His philosophy focuses on identifying the root causes of discomfort and crafting individualized treatment plans to support long-term wellness, moving beyond just symptom management.
- Commitment to Accessibility: Dr. Langis has provided chiropractic care to underserved communities, reflecting his dedication to making quality care available to all, regardless of financial or systemic barriers.
- Comprehensive Modalities: Beyond spinal adjustments, Dr. Langis is trained in a broad range of techniques, including Diversified Chiropractic Manipulative Therapy (CMT), drop table, pelvic blocking, mechanical instrument-assisted adjustments, mobilization, myofascial decompression, and Kinesio-taping.
